ALVAREZ-CUELLO, María Rosa  e  DE NOBREGA, José Renato. Agricultural and demographic characteristics of two farming communities exposed to urban influence of different intensity. Bioagro [online]. 2017, vol.29, n.2, pp.115-122. ISSN 1316-3361.

Over time, agricultural communities in periurban areas suffer reductions in crop area and changes in agricultural activity and land tenure. The objective if this study was to compare based on variables of agricultural activity and demographic characteristics two farming communities located closed to urban centers. Two groups of farmers from communities surrounding the so-called Camino de Los Españoles, but located on different hillsides of the mountain that conforms the Waraira Repano National Park, in the central region of Venezuela, were selected. The data were obtained from a survey applied to 69 farmers, 30 of the northern hillside and 39 of the southern hillside. The results reveal that in the group of the southern hillside, nearest to the main urban center of the area, is lower the percentage of individuals who have resided during all his life in the community (59 vs. 83.3%), who practice agriculture as exclusive job (54 vs. 83%) and who produce for sale (71.1 vs. 96.6%), but the percentage with agricultural financing is higher (27 vs. 10.3%). The median size of their farmland is significantly lower (0.15 vs. 0.51 ha) but the profile of agricultural products of this group is more heterogeneous. It is argued that these differences may be the result of the greater urban influence to which the farm community of the southern hillside has been exposed.
